About:
• 4X90X48: This indicates that the fitting is a 90-degree elbow with a 48-inch radius. The "4X" likely refers to the 90-degree angle, and "48" represents the radius of the elbow.
• RAD PVC: "RAD" typically stands for "radius," indicating the type of elbow. "PVC" specifies that the material of the fitting is polyvinyl chloride.
• ELB: This denotes that the fitting is an elbow, used to change the direction of a pipeline by 90 degrees.
• SCH. 80: This part specifies that the elbow is designed according to Schedule 80 thickness standards. Schedule 80 fittings have thicker walls and are used in applications where higher pressure ratings are required.
• PLAIN END: Indicates that the ends of the fitting are plain and require solvent cement or adhesive for joining to pipes or other fittings.
